Searing meat involves cooking at high temperatures to create the Maillard reaction, which produces that delicious brown crust packed with flavor. This process requires a pan that can withstand intense heat, distribute warmth evenly, and retain temperature even when cold meat hits the surface. Not all cookware materials perform equally when exposed to these demanding conditions. Cast iron, stainless steel, and carbon steel each bring unique advantages to the table, making them ideal candidates for serious searing operations.

Buying Guide for Best Pan for Searing Meat
Material Selection Impacts Performance Significantly
The material you choose fundamentally determines how your pan performs during high-heat searing operations. Cast iron offers unmatched heat retention, maintaining consistent temperature even when cold meat hits the surface, which prevents temperature drops that cause steaming rather than proper browning. Carbon steel provides similar performance while weighing approximately half as much, making it easier to handle during extended cooking sessions. Stainless steel heats rapidly and responds quickly to temperature adjustments, offering precise control that some cooks prefer despite somewhat less heat retention.
Weight Considerations Affect Daily Usability
Heavier pans retain heat better but create handling challenges during cooking and cleaning operations. Cast iron skillets typically weigh between five and eight pounds depending on size, which can strain wrists and arms during extended use. Carbon steel offers a middle ground, providing substantial thermal mass while remaining manageable for one-handed operations. Lighter stainless steel pans facilitate easy maneuvering but may experience more significant temperature fluctuations when adding cold ingredients.
Size Selection Depends on Cooking Habits
Pan diameter should match your typical portion requirements and stovetop capacity. Ten-inch skillets accommodate two medium steaks or several chicken pieces comfortably, making them ideal for couples or small families. Twelve-inch formats handle family-sized portions or larger cuts without crowding, preventing the temperature drops and steaming that occur in overcrowded pans. Smaller eight-inch pans suit individual portions and conserve valuable stovetop space in compact kitchens.
Heat Distribution Quality Eliminates Hot Spots
Even heat distribution across the cooking surface ensures consistent browning rather than burned spots alternating with undercooked areas. Quality materials and construction methods prevent hot spots that create uneven results. Tri-ply stainless steel with aluminum cores excels at distributing heat uniformly, while well-made cast iron achieves similar results through substantial thermal mass. Thinner materials or poorly constructed pans often develop hot spots directly over burners.
Surface Seasoning Affects Food Release
Pre-seasoned pans arrive ready for immediate cooking, saving time and eliminating tedious preparation. Factory-applied seasoning layers create initial non-stick properties that improve through regular use as additional polymerized fat accumulates. Unseasoned options require multiple seasoning cycles before becoming functional, though some experienced cooks prefer building seasoning from scratch. Stainless steel requires no seasoning but demands proper preheating and adequate fat for good food release.
Handle Design Influences Safety and Control
Sturdy handles that remain securely attached through temperature cycling and heavy use prevent dangerous accidents. Longer handles provide leverage and distance from heat, improving control and reducing burn risk. Helper handles positioned opposite the main grip make lifting heavy pans safer, especially when filled with food. Handle material affects heat transmission, with stainless steel staying cooler than cast iron during stovetop use.
Maintenance Requirements Vary by Material
Cast iron and carbon steel require hand washing, thorough drying, and occasional oiling to prevent rust formation. These materials develop better non-stick properties over time but need consistent care. Stainless steel offers dishwasher compatibility and resists corrosion without special treatment, simplifying cleanup despite requiring more scrubbing to remove stuck food. Consider your willingness to perform regular maintenance when selecting materials.
Temperature Tolerance Enables Cooking Versatility
Oven-safe construction allows techniques that start on the stovetop and finish in the oven, perfect for thick steaks requiring gentle interior cooking after initial searing. Cast iron tolerates unlimited oven temperatures, while stainless steel and carbon steel typically handle 600 degrees or higher. Broiler compatibility enables finishing under intense overhead heat for extra caramelization. Outdoor grill use adds summer cooking options for those who enjoy campfire meals.
Cooktop Compatibility Ensures Functional Investment
Verify your pan works with your cooking surface before purchasing. Induction cooktops require magnetic materials like cast iron, carbon steel, or certain stainless steel formulations. Gas burners accommodate all materials. Ceramic and electric cooktops work with flat-bottomed pans of any magnetic or non-magnetic material. Future kitchen upgrades may introduce different cooktop types, making universal compatibility valuable.
Budget Allocation Reflects Long-Term Value
Quality pans represent investments that should provide decades of reliable service with proper care. Budget-friendly cast iron from established manufacturers offers excellent performance at accessible prices. Mid-range carbon steel balances performance with cost considerations. Premium stainless steel commands higher prices but provides lifetime durability backed by comprehensive warranties. Consider cost per use over years rather than just initial expense.
Frequently Asked Questions
What makes cast iron the best pan for searing meat compared to other materials?
Cast iron excels at searing meat primarily due to its exceptional heat retention capabilities that stem from substantial thermal mass. When you preheat a cast iron pan properly, the entire metal structure absorbs and stores tremendous thermal energy. This stored heat remains stable even when cold meat contacts the surface, preventing the dramatic temperature drops that plague lighter materials. Maintaining consistent high temperature proves essential for triggering the Maillard reaction, the chemical process responsible for creating that flavorful brown crust on seared proteins.
The material’s density allows it to act like a thermal battery, releasing stored heat gradually and evenly across the cooking surface. This characteristic eliminates hot spots that cause uneven browning, ensuring every portion of your steak develops that coveted caramelized exterior simultaneously. Additionally, cast iron’s rough texture, especially in pre-seasoned skillets, creates microscopic contact points that promote excellent crust development while the seasoned surface provides natural non-stick properties that improve with each use through polymerized fat layers.
How do carbon steel pans compare to cast iron for searing steaks?
Carbon steel pans deliver searing performance remarkably similar to cast iron while offering several practical advantages that appeal to many home cooks and professional chefs. The primary difference lies in weight, with carbon steel typically weighing approximately half as much as comparable cast iron pieces. This reduced weight makes one-handed operation significantly easier during techniques requiring frequent pan manipulation like flipping, tossing, or transferring from stovetop to oven. Extended cooking sessions become less physically demanding when using lighter materials.
Heat response characteristics differ noticeably between these materials. Carbon steel heats faster than cast iron due to thinner construction and excellent thermal conductivity, bringing the pan to proper searing temperature in less time. However, the reduced thermal mass means carbon steel experiences more significant temperature drops when cold meat hits the surface compared to cast iron’s rock-solid heat retention. The trade-off becomes acceptable for most applications since carbon steel still maintains sufficient temperature for excellent browning. Additionally, carbon steel’s smoother surface texture compared to cast iron’s slightly rough finish makes it particularly well-suited for delicate proteins that might catch or tear on textured cooking surfaces.
Why do chefs prefer stainless steel pans over cast iron in professional kitchens?
Professional kitchens often favor stainless steel pans despite cast iron’s superior heat retention because commercial cooking environments prioritize speed, versatility, and efficiency over any single performance characteristic. Stainless steel pans heat rapidly and respond immediately to burner adjustments, allowing chefs to make quick temperature changes during service when timing proves critical. This responsive temperature control enables precise cooking that proves difficult with cast iron’s prolonged heat retention, which can lead to overcooking if not carefully monitored during busy service periods.
The visual transparency of stainless steel interiors provides crucial feedback during cooking that dark cast iron surfaces obscure. Chefs can easily monitor fond development, observe browning progress, and judge exactly when proteins reach optimal searing without relying solely on timing or experience. This visual information proves invaluable when deglazing to create pan sauces, as you can clearly see when fond reaches perfect color without burning. Additionally, stainless steel’s non-reactive properties allow safe use with acidic ingredients like wine, vinegar, or tomatoes that can damage cast iron seasoning and impart metallic flavors. The material’s durability, dishwasher compatibility, and resistance to warping or damage from rough handling make it ideal for demanding commercial environments where cookware endures constant hard use.
How long should I preheat my pan before searing meat?
Proper preheating represents one of the most critical yet frequently overlooked aspects of successful meat searing, with required time varying significantly based on material composition and thickness. Cast iron pans demand the longest preheating period, typically requiring five to seven minutes over medium-high heat to achieve uniform temperature across the entire cooking surface. The substantial thermal mass that makes cast iron excellent for searing also means heat travels slowly through the material, creating temperature gradients between the bottom and top surfaces if rushed. Inadequate preheating creates hot spots directly over the burner while outer areas remain cooler, causing uneven browning.
Carbon steel pans heat more quickly due to thinner construction and superior thermal conductivity, usually reaching proper searing temperature within three to four minutes over medium-high heat. Stainless steel responds fastest, often ready in just two to three minutes depending on construction quality and burner output. You can test readiness using the water droplet method by flicking a few drops onto the surface. Properly preheated pans cause water to immediately form into balls that dance across the surface before evaporating, a phenomenon called the Leidenfrost effect. If water simply sizzles and evaporates quickly without forming beads, continue preheating another minute before testing again. This simple test provides reliable feedback regardless of pan material or burner type.
Can nonstick pans be used for searing meat effectively?
Traditional nonstick pans coated with polytetrafluoroethylene commonly known by the brand name Teflon prove unsuitable for proper meat searing due to significant temperature limitations that prevent achieving the intense heat necessary for Maillard reaction. These coatings begin degrading at temperatures around 400 to 500 degrees Fahrenheit, releasing potentially harmful fumes while losing their non-stick properties permanently. Effective searing requires surface temperatures exceeding 400 degrees to trigger the complex chemical reactions that create flavorful brown crusts, placing these operations well outside safe operating parameters for conventional nonstick cookware.
The coating’s smooth surface, while excellent for delicate foods like eggs or fish, actually works against proper searing by providing too little friction and texture for optimal crust development. Additionally, nonstick surfaces prevent fond formation, those flavorful browned bits that stick to pan bottoms and create the foundation for exceptional pan sauces. Without fond development, you sacrifice significant flavor complexity that elevates simple seared proteins into memorable dishes. Modern ceramic nonstick alternatives tolerate higher temperatures than traditional PTFE coatings, but still cannot match the extreme heat capacity and retention of cast iron, carbon steel, or stainless steel options specifically engineered for high-temperature cooking applications.
What temperature should the pan reach before adding meat?
Achieving proper pan temperature before adding meat proves absolutely critical for successful searing, with optimal surface temperatures ranging between 400 and 450 degrees Fahrenheit depending on protein thickness and desired crust development. At these temperatures, the Maillard reaction proceeds rapidly, creating complex flavors and appealing brown coloration within minutes rather than the extended time periods required at lower temperatures. The intense heat immediately coagulates surface proteins, preventing moisture from seeping out and causing the steaming effect that produces gray, flavorless exteriors instead of caramelized crusts.
Most home cooks lack infrared thermometers for measuring exact surface temperatures, making visual and auditory cues essential for determining readiness. The water droplet test mentioned previously provides reliable feedback across all pan materials. Additionally, you can test by adding a tiny amount of cooking oil to the preheated surface. Oil should shimmer and flow freely like water when the pan reaches proper temperature, and a small wisp of smoke should appear almost immediately. If oil smokes heavily within seconds, reduce heat slightly to prevent burning. When you add meat to a properly heated surface, you should hear an immediate, loud sizzle. Quiet or delayed sizzling indicates insufficient temperature, which will cause sticking and poor crust development. Remove the meat, continue preheating, and test again before proceeding.
How do I prevent meat from sticking to stainless steel pans?
Preventing sticking in stainless steel pans requires understanding the relationship between temperature, protein structure, and surface chemistry rather than relying on non-stick coatings. When properly executed, stainless steel releases seared meat cleanly without tearing or leaving substantial residue behind. The key lies in achieving adequate preheating before adding oil or meat. Insufficient heat causes proteins to form chemical bonds with the pan surface, creating stubborn adhesion that resists removal. Properly heated stainless steel creates a temporary vapor barrier between metal and protein that facilitates release.
Start by preheating your empty pan over medium-high heat for two to three minutes until it passes the water droplet test described previously. Add cooking oil only after the pan reaches temperature, allowing it to heat for 30 to 45 seconds until shimmering. The hot oil creates an additional barrier layer between metal and protein. Most importantly, resist the temptation to move or flip meat prematurely. When proteins make initial contact with hot metal, they form temporary bonds that release naturally as cooking progresses and crusts develop. Attempting to flip before this natural release occurs tears the developing crust and leaves material stuck to the pan. Generally, when meat is ready to flip, it releases easily with minimal resistance. If you encounter significant sticking when attempting to flip, allow another 30 to 60 seconds of cooking before trying again.
Should I oil the meat or the pan when searing?
The debate between oiling meat versus oiling the pan generates passionate opinions among cooks, though both methods can produce excellent results when executed properly. Oiling the pan generally proves more reliable for most home cooks because it provides better control over fat distribution and reduces smoking issues. When you add oil to a preheated pan, it quickly reaches cooking temperature and creates a continuous barrier layer across the entire cooking surface. This even distribution promotes consistent browning and prevents dry spots where proteins might stick. Additionally, you can easily adjust the oil quantity based on pan size and protein amount.
Oiling the meat directly works well for outdoor grilling where oil on grates causes flare-ups, but proves less ideal for stovetop searing. Coating meat surfaces with oil before they contact the pan can actually promote sticking initially as the oil heats more slowly than pan-applied fat. However, this method does offer advantages for very lean proteins that release minimal fat during cooking. The thin oil coating provides lubrication that facilitates eventual release while adding minimal calories compared to pooling oil in the pan bottom. Regardless of chosen method, use oils with high smoke points like refined avocado oil, grapeseed oil, or regular olive oil rather than extra virgin varieties. High smoke point fats withstand searing temperatures without burning and producing acrid flavors that contaminate your carefully prepared proteins.
How thick should my searing pan be for best results?
Pan thickness directly impacts heat retention, temperature stability, and overall searing performance, with optimal thickness varying by material composition and construction method. Cast iron pans typically measure between three and five millimeters thick, providing substantial thermal mass that stores tremendous heat energy. This thickness allows the pan to maintain stable temperatures even when multiple cold steaks contact the surface simultaneously. Thinner cast iron loses heat too quickly and creates hot spots, while excessively thick pieces become unnecessarily heavy without proportional performance benefits.
Carbon steel pans generally range from 2 to 3 millimeters thick, balancing heat retention with the lightweight handling that distinguishes this material from cast iron. This moderate thickness provides sufficient thermal mass for consistent searing while enabling faster heating and easier maneuvering during cooking. Professional-grade carbon steel maintains this specific thickness because commercial testing has determined it offers optimal performance for demanding restaurant environments. Stainless steel frying pans require multi-layer construction rather than simple thickness to achieve proper heat distribution. Quality tri-ply designs sandwich a thick aluminum or copper core between stainless steel layers, creating total thickness around 2.6 to 3 millimeters. The conductive core distributes heat evenly while exterior stainless provides durability and non-reactive cooking surfaces. Avoid thin single-layer stainless steel that creates hot spots and warps easily under thermal stress.
